监控数据库修复是什么
-
监控数据库修复是指对数据库进行实时监控和检测,以及在发生故障或数据损坏时对数据库进行修复的过程。数据库修复是保证数据库系统正常运行和数据完整性的重要步骤。
以下是关于监控数据库修复的五个重要点:
-
监控数据库状态:监控数据库的状态是确保数据库正常运行的关键。通过实时监控数据库的性能指标,如CPU使用率、内存使用率、磁盘空间利用率等,可以发现潜在的问题和性能瓶颈,并及时采取措施进行修复。
-
监控数据完整性:数据完整性是数据库的重要特性之一,它确保数据的准确性和一致性。通过监控数据库中的数据完整性约束和关联关系,可以及时发现数据损坏或错误,并采取相应的修复措施,如数据恢复、数据修复或数据重建。
-
监控数据库备份和恢复:数据库备份是防止数据丢失的重要手段,而数据库恢复是在数据损坏或丢失后将数据库恢复到正常状态的过程。通过监控数据库备份和恢复的过程,可以确保数据库备份的及时性和完整性,并在需要时进行快速的恢复操作。
-
监控数据库日志:数据库日志是记录数据库操作和事务的重要组成部分。通过监控数据库日志的生成和变化,可以追踪数据库的操作历史和故障发生的原因,以便进行相应的修复操作。同时,监控数据库日志还可以帮助识别潜在的安全威胁和异常行为。
-
监控数据库性能:数据库性能是衡量数据库系统运行效率的重要指标。通过监控数据库的性能参数,如查询响应时间、并发连接数、锁定情况等,可以及时发现性能问题,并采取相应的优化措施,以提高数据库的性能和稳定性。
总之,监控数据库修复是确保数据库系统正常运行和数据完整性的重要过程。通过实时监控数据库状态、数据完整性、备份和恢复、日志和性能,可以及时发现和修复数据库故障,确保数据库系统的可靠性和稳定性。
1年前 -
-
监控数据库修复是指对数据库进行实时监控和修复的过程。数据库修复是指当数据库发生故障或数据损坏时,通过采取相应的措施来修复数据库,以恢复数据的完整性和可用性。
数据库是组织和存储数据的重要工具,它承载着企业的核心业务数据。然而,由于各种原因,如硬件故障、软件错误、人为操作失误等,数据库可能会出现故障或数据损坏的情况。这些故障和损坏可能导致数据丢失、数据不一致或数据库无法正常工作。
为了保证数据库的正常运行,监控数据库修复是必不可少的。它可以帮助管理员及时发现数据库的故障和损坏,并采取相应的措施进行修复,以确保数据库的可用性和数据的完整性。
监控数据库修复的过程主要包括以下几个方面:
-
实时监控:监控数据库的运行状态,包括CPU利用率、内存利用率、磁盘空间利用率等。通过实时监控,管理员可以及时发现数据库的异常情况,如性能下降、资源紧张等。
-
错误日志分析:定期分析数据库的错误日志,查找数据库故障的原因。错误日志中记录了数据库发生故障或数据损坏的详细信息,管理员可以通过分析错误日志来判断数据库的健康状况。
-
数据库备份和恢复:定期对数据库进行备份,并测试备份文件的可用性。当数据库发生故障或数据损坏时,可以通过备份文件进行数据恢复,以减少数据丢失的风险。
-
数据库维护:定期对数据库进行维护,包括索引重建、数据清理、统计信息更新等。这些维护操作可以提高数据库的性能和稳定性,减少故障和数据损坏的风险。
-
异常处理:及时处理数据库的异常情况,如锁冲突、死锁等。通过监控数据库的运行状态,管理员可以快速发现异常情况,并采取相应的措施进行处理,以保证数据库的正常运行。
总之,监控数据库修复是保证数据库可用性和数据完整性的重要环节。通过实时监控、错误日志分析、数据库备份和恢复、数据库维护以及异常处理等措施,可以有效地监控和修复数据库,保障数据库的正常运行。
1年前 -
-
监控数据库修复是指对数据库进行监控和修复的过程。数据库是存储和管理数据的重要组成部分,但由于各种原因,数据库可能会出现故障或损坏。这时就需要进行数据库修复以恢复数据的完整性和可用性。监控数据库修复的目的是及时发现数据库故障,并采取相应措施修复数据库,以确保数据的安全和可靠性。
下面是监控数据库修复的一般方法和操作流程:
-
监控数据库状态:通过监控工具或脚本定期检查数据库的运行状态。可以监控数据库的连接数、查询性能、磁盘空间使用情况等指标,以及数据库日志中的错误信息和警告信息。通过监控数据库状态,可以及时发现数据库故障或异常。
-
备份数据库:在进行数据库修复之前,首先需要对数据库进行备份。备份是一种重要的数据保护手段,可以在数据库修复过程中出现问题时恢复数据。可以使用数据库管理工具或命令行工具进行数据库备份,将数据库的数据和日志文件备份到其他存储介质或远程服务器。
-
分析数据库故障:当监控到数据库出现故障时,需要对故障进行分析,确定故障的原因和范围。可以查看数据库日志、错误日志和系统日志等信息,以及使用数据库管理工具进行故障诊断。根据故障的类型和严重程度,确定采取的修复措施。
-
修复数据库故障:根据故障的原因和范围,采取相应的修复措施。修复数据库故障的方法有很多,包括修复数据库表、修复索引、恢复损坏的数据文件等。可以使用数据库管理工具或命令行工具执行修复操作,也可以编写脚本进行修复操作。
-
验证修复结果:修复数据库故障后,需要对修复结果进行验证,确保修复操作的有效性和正确性。可以通过查询数据库的数据和日志,以及执行一些常用的数据库操作,验证数据库的完整性和可用性。如果修复结果正常,可以继续监控数据库的运行状态;如果修复结果异常,需要重新分析故障并采取相应的修复措施。
通过以上方法和操作流程,可以有效监控和修复数据库,确保数据库的正常运行和数据的完整性。同时,还可以根据具体情况制定一些预防措施,减少数据库故障的发生。
1年前 -